International research cooperation

            International cooperation has been emphasized by the Faculty of Environment. In recent years, cooperation directions have been expanded and diversified, including specialized short-training courses; collaborative research with environmental institutes and universities; international scientific conferences. We aim to enhance an open space  for young staff to approach the international research environment. We also signed Memorandum of  Understanding (MOU) with:

–         Osaka Prefecture University, Japan (http://www.osakafu-u.ac.jp/english/info/index.html)

–         Environmental Faculty, Nagoya University(http://www.env.nagoya-u.ac.jp/en/)

–         Duke University, USA (http://www.duke.edu/)

–         Asian Institute of Technology(http://www.ait.ac.th/)

–         NCU, Taiwan (http://www.ncu.edu.tw/?hl=en)

–         NCTU, Taiwan (http://www.nctu.edu.tw/english/)

–         Tongji University, China (http://www.tongji.edu.cn/english/)

–        Center for International Cooperation Ministry of Foreign Affairs Israel

–        Geological Survey of Israel

           The international cooperation initiated potential research and improved the research experience of lecturers and researchers.
